Terrain Clearing in Houston, TX
Terrain clearing services involve removing vegetation, trees, brush, and debris to prepare a property for construction, landscaping, or other development projects. This process is essential for creating a safe, level, and accessible site, whether for building a new home, installing a driveway, or establishing a garden. Projects that typically require terrain clearing include lot preparation for new construction, land leveling for agricultural use, and site cleanup after storms or storms damage. Property owners should consider factors such as the size of the area, types of vegetation, and any existing structures or obstacles before requesting terrain clearing services to ensure the work meets their specific needs.
Understanding the scope of terrain clearing is important for property owners to plan effectively and communicate their goals clearly. It’s helpful to know whether the project involves only brush removal or includes tree cutting, grading, or debris hauling. Additionally, property owners should consider any local regulations or permits that may be required for land modification work. Clarifying these details beforehand can ensure the project proceeds smoothly and aligns with the intended use of the land.

Common Terrain Clearing Jobs
Site preparation - clearing the land to create a safe and level foundation for construction or landscaping.
Brush removal - eliminating overgrown bushes, shrubs, and small trees to improve yard accessibility.
Tree clearing - removing unwanted or hazardous trees to protect property and enhance safety.
Grass and weed removal - clearing dense vegetation for new lawn installation or garden planning.
Debris removal - clearing away fallen branches, logs, and other debris to keep the property tidy.
Lot clearing - preparing large areas for development, farming, or recreational use.
Terrain Clearing Questions
What types of terrain can be cleared? Terrain clearing services handle a variety of landscapes, including wooded areas, overgrown fields, and uneven ground to prepare for development or landscaping projects.
Is terrain clearing suitable for large properties? Yes, terrain clearing is effective for both small and large properties, helping to create open spaces or prepare land for construction and other uses.
What equipment is used for terrain clearing? Heavy machinery such as bulldozers, excavators, and skid-steers are commonly used to efficiently remove trees, stumps, brush, and debris.
What should property owners consider before clearing terrain? It's important to evaluate land features, potential permits, and the desired end use to ensure the clearing process aligns with property goals.
